Understanding the CDL General Knowledge Test

The CDL General Knowledge Test is a written examination that assesses the knowledge required to operate a commercial vehicle safely. The test typically consists of multiple-choice questions covering a wide range of topics, including:

  • Vehicle inspection and maintenance
  • Basic vehicle control
  • Safe driving practices
  • Transporting cargo safely
  • Understanding of federal and state regulations

Each state may have slightly different requirements, but the core content remains consistent across the country. The test is designed to ensure that all commercial drivers have a solid understanding of the rules and responsibilities associated with their profession.

Preparation Strategies for Success

Preparing for the CDL General Knowledge Test requires a combination of study methods and practical experience. Here are some effective strategies to help candidates succeed:

1. Enroll in a Reputable Driving School

Many driving schools offer specialized programs that cover all aspects of the CDL General Knowledge Test. These programs often include classroom instruction, hands-on training, and access to study materials. By enrolling in a reputable school, candidates can benefit from structured learning and expert guidance.

2. Utilize Online Resources

In addition to formal education, numerous online resources are available to aid in preparation. Websites such as the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) and state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) sites offer practice tests and study guides. These resources provide valuable insights into the test format and types of questions that may be encountered.

3. Practice with Sample Tests

Taking practice tests is an excellent way to familiarize oneself with the test structure and identify areas that may require additional study. Many online platforms offer free practice tests that simulate the actual exam conditions, helping candidates build confidence and improve their test-taking skills.
